"Nanoparticles: The Tiny Titans Revolutionizing Medicine"

Nanoparticles, tiny particles ranging from 1 to 100 nanometers in size, have emerged as game-changers in the field of medicine. These minuscule marvels boast unique properties that make them highly versatile and effective in various biomedical applications.



One of the most significant advantages of nanoparticles is their size, which allows them to penetrate deep into tissues and even cross biological barriers like the blood-brain barrier. This characteristic opens up a world of possibilities for targeted drug delivery, enabling medications to reach specific cells or organs with pinpoint accuracy while minimizing systemic side effects.

Moreover, nanoparticles can be engineered to carry payloads such as drugs, imaging agents, or therapeutic molecules, offering precise control over dosage and release kinetics. This ability enhances the efficacy and safety of treatments while reducing the frequency of administration.

In addition to drug delivery, nanoparticles are revolutionizing diagnostics and imaging techniques. By functionalizing nanoparticles with targeting ligands or contrast agents, researchers can develop highly sensitive and specific diagnostic tools for detecting diseases at early stages and monitoring treatment responses in real time.

Furthermore, nanoparticles hold promise in regenerative medicine, tissue engineering, and cancer therapy. From scaffolds that support tissue regeneration to photothermal nanoparticles that selectively ablate tumor cells, these nanostructures are paving the way for innovative therapeutic strategies with unprecedented precision and efficacy.

However, the widespread adoption of nanoparticles in clinical practice also raises concerns regarding their long-term safety and environmental impact. As researchers continue to explore the potential of these tiny titans, it is crucial to address these challenges through rigorous testing, regulation, and sustainable manufacturing practices.



In conclusion, nanoparticles represent a paradigm shift in medicine, offering unparalleled opportunities to revolutionize diagnosis, treatment, and drug delivery. By harnessing the power of these tiny particles, researchers are ushering in a new era of personalized and precision medicine that holds the promise of transforming healthcare as we know it.
